Job Summary
The Director, Portfolio Analytics leads the CIO Office Portfolio Analytics function in BMOLA, providing senior-level quantitative insight that shapes how investment risks, trade-offs, and balance-sheet implications are analyzed and communicated across the organization.
The role is responsible for setting the analytical agenda, governing core frameworks, and ensuring that investment discussions are supported by robust, consistent, and decision-ready analysis.
